Claim Tax Deductions Through Charitable Contributions
When giving to charitable causes, you can potentially lower your tax burden. A number of taxpayers are unaware of the valuable tax benefits associated with charitable giving. By offering donations to qualified organizations, you can receive tax deductions on your federal income taxes. To enhance these deductions, it's essential to comprehend the IRS guidelines and keep accurate records of your contributions.
Seek advice from a qualified tax professional for personalized guidance on charitable contribution deductions. They can help you navigate the complex rules and methods to effectively reduce your tax liability while supporting worthy causes.
- Remember charitable contributions are typically deductible only if you itemize deductions on your federal income tax return.
